If one is seeking a Toledo, Sylvania, or Perrysburg foreclosure, the lender first has to issue a notice of default against the homeowner. These actions are a matter of public record, so it is a rather easy task for the investor to locate these homes. Once you have found a home that holds your interest begin by doing some research on the Toledo real estate. Liens in the form of unpaid taxes could drive the price up beyond what you are willing to pay.

A new investor is allowing himself to tread into new territory. Due to this, the Toledo or Sylvania foreclosure is best handled directly through the lender. Your inexperience is not a problem in these deals since the lender has already done it for you. You can be assured of safety where liens, past due taxes, or evictions could come into play.
